The Houston Rockets visit Chase Center to take on the Golden State Warriors on Sunday. Tipoff is scheduled for 10:00 pm in San Francisco, CA.
The Rockets are betting favorites in this NBA matchup, with the spread sitting at -3.5 (-110).
The Rockets vs Warriors Over/Under is 226.5 total points for the game.
So far this NBA season, the Rockets are 33-44 against the spread, while the Warriors are 34-43 against the spread.

Houston Rockets: Keys to the Game vs. the Golden State Warriors
The Rockets are 6-1 (.857) when scoring fewer than 10 second chance points this season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: .396
The Rockets are 40-12 (.769) when scoring 110 or more points this season — 7th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.647
The Rockets are 15-4 (.789) when allowing fewer than 10 fastbreak points this season — tied for 7th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.630
The Rockets are 26-2 (.929) when forcing an eFG of 50% or worse this season — 4th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.781
Golden State Warriors: Keys to the Game vs. the Houston Rockets
The Warriors are 8-3 (.727) when allowing fewer than 10 second chance points this season — 6th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.604
The Warriors are 27-20 (.574) when attempting 15 or less free throws since the start of the 2023-24 season — 6th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.444
The Warriors are 28-13 (.683) when allowing fewer than 10 fastbreak points since the start of the 2023-24 season — 8th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.619
The Warriors are 24-22 (.522) when scoring fewer than 10 second chance points since the start of the 2023-24 season — 10th best among NBA teams; League Avg: .443
Houston Rockets Offensive Stats & Trends
The Rockets have averaged 22.1 offensive rebounds per game (1,699 rebounds/77 games) this season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 17.9
The Rockets have averaged 20.8 offensive rebounds per game (5,010 rebounds/241 games) since the start of the 2023-24 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 17.0
The Rockets have averaged 16.9 second chance points per game (2,046 points/121 games) on the road since the start of the 2023-24 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 14.2
The Rockets have averaged 17.8 second chance points per game (2,832 points/159 games) since the start of the 2024-25 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 14.5
Golden State Warriors Offensive Stats & Trends
The Warriors have averaged 15.5 second chance points per game (1,197 points/77 games) this season — 10th best among NBA teams; League Avg: 15.0
The Warriors have averaged 17.3 turnovers per game (673 turnovers/39 games) on the road this season — tied for highest among NBA teams; League Avg: 14.6
The Warriors have averaged 8.5 second chance points per game (2,054 points/241 games) in the second half since the start of the 2023-24 season — tied for best among NBA teams; League Avg: 7.3
The Warriors are shooting 35% from three (568/1,627) in the second half this season — 10th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 36%
Houston Rockets Defensive Stats & Trends
The Rockets have averaged 5.7 blocks per game (456 blocks/80 games) on the road since the start of the 2024-25 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 4.7
The Rockets have averaged 5.8 blocks per game (446 blocks/77 games) this season — tied for 2nd best among NBA teams; League Avg: 4.8
The Rockets have averaged 36.0 defensive rebounds per game (8,664 rebounds/241 games) since the start of the 2023-24 season — tied for 7th best among NBA teams; League Avg: 35.1
The Rockets have averaged 8.3 steals per game (1,991 steals/241 games) since the start of the 2023-24 season — 9th best among NBA teams; League Avg: 8.0
Golden State Warriors Defensive Stats & Trends
The Warriors have averaged 33.5 defensive rebounds per game (2,577 rebounds/77 games) this season — tied for 6th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 34.8
The Warriors have averaged 8.7 steals per game (2,099 steals/241 games) since the start of the 2023-24 season — 5th best among NBA teams; League Avg: 8.0
The Warriors have averaged 4.6 blocks per game (1,097 blocks/241 games) since the start of the 2023-24 season — tied for 6th lowest among NBA teams; League Avg: 5.0
The Warriors have averaged 10.3 steals per game (823 steals/80 games) on the road since the start of the 2024-25 season — best among NBA teams; League Avg: 8.4
